Quercus robur, commonly known as the English oak, is a species of deciduous plant in the family Fagaceae. It is classified within the order Fagales, class Magnoliopsida, and phylum Tracheophyta. The species produces nuts and serves as a source of acorns. It is also recognized as a medicinal plant.

The taxon is native to Europe, Anatolia, and the Caucasus region, with distributions extending to parts of North Africa and Qingdao in China. Its IUCN conservation status is listed as Least Concern. The longest observed lifespan for this species is 930 years.

Quercus robur, pedunculate oak, or English oak, is a species of flowering plant in the beech and oak family, Fagaceae. It is a large tree, native to Europe and western Asia, and is widely cultivated in other temperate regions. It grows on soils of near neutral acidity in the lowlands and is notable for its value to natural ecosystems, supporting a diversity of herbivorous insects, acorn eating mammals and birds, and fungi.

The common name pedunculate oak refers to the acorns being borne on a peduncule, or stalk
